The dynamics of resting fluctuations in the brain: metastability and its dynamical cortical core
2016-07-22
Abstract excerpt
In the human brain, spontaneous activity during resting state consists of rapid transitions between functional network states over time but the underlying mechanisms are not understood. We use connectome based computational brain network modeling to reveal fundamental principles of how the human brain generates large-scale activity observable by noninvasive neuroimaging.
